Understanding Common Appliance Problems



When you rely upon your home appliances, it can be irritating when they instantly quit working or break down. Comprehending usual device issues can assist you troubleshoot issues efficiently. If your refrigerator isn't cooling, inspect the temperature level setups or inspect the door seal for gaps. A defective washing maker may be as a result of a clogged drainpipe filter or a damaged belt.


If your stove isn't heating, defective components or thermostat issues could be at fault. Dishwashing machines typically experience troubles with drain, so make certain the filter is tidy and the drainpipe pipe isn't kinked.


Also, pay attention for uncommon noises; they often suggest mechanical issues. By acknowledging these indications, you can conserve time and possibly prevent expensive repairs. Crucial Devices for Do It Yourself Fixes



Before diving right into DIY home appliance repairs, it's essential to collect the right tools to guarantee the procedure goes efficiently. Beginning with an excellent set of screwdrivers, including both flathead and Phillips, as they're important for opening most home appliances. You'll likewise want a set of pliers for clutching and turning cables or tiny elements.


Do not forget a multimeter; it helps you test electrical elements and diagnose concerns properly. An outlet set comes in handy for loosening or tightening up bolts, while an utility blade can be valuable for opening up or cutting cords packaging.


Ultimately, think about having a flashlight handy to light up dark rooms inside your home appliances. With these important devices, you'll be well-appointed to tackle different fixings, conserving both money and time. So, gather your equipment and prepare to roll up your sleeves!

Individual Safety Tools



Safety and security equipment is a vital part of any kind of do it yourself device repair task. You must always put on safety goggles to safeguard your eyes from dust and particles. A durable set of gloves will certainly protect your hands from dangerous materials and sharp sides. Consider making use of a mask if you're managing chemicals or dust, guaranteeing you take a breath safely while functioning. Steel-toed boots are also a wise option, particularly when lifting hefty devices. Don't fail to remember to use long sleeves and pants to protect your skin from prospective injuries. By prioritizing individual safety devices, you'll substantially reduce the danger of crashes and injuries. Remember, being prepared with the appropriate equipment maintains you risk-free and concentrated on finishing your repair effectively.

Step-by-Step Guide for Refrigerator Repairs



When your refrigerator starts breaking down, it can be aggravating, yet tackling the issue on your own can conserve you money and time. Disconnect the fridge to ensure security. Inspect for usual problems like temperature level changes or unusual sounds. If it's not cooling down, inspect the thermostat setups; they could be established too expensive. Next off, tidy the condenser coils, which usually accumulate dirt and particles. For a loud refrigerator, check the follower and verify it's not blocked.


If there's water merging inside, examine the door seals for damages or dust, and clean them if required. As soon as you have actually addressed the problem, connect Get the facts the refrigerator back in and check it for a go to website couple of hours.


Fixing Cleaning Equipment Problems





Much like refrigerators, washing devices can present their own collection of obstacles, however several problems can be solved with a little bit of troubleshooting. Initially, if your maker won't start, check the power cable and verify it's connected in. Next off, evaluate the door lock; a damaged lock can avoid the cycle from starting. If your garments aren't obtaining clean, think about the water degree and cleaning agent kind; utilizing way too much cleaning agent can produce excess suds, impacting performance. For leakages, check out the hoses for cracks or loosened links. Tightening up these can frequently address the issue. Routine maintenance, like cleaning the filter, can stop many issues from occurring. Keep in mind, a little troubleshooting goes a lengthy method in keeping your cleaning maker running efficiently.


Fixing Ovens and ovens



Exactly how can you troubleshoot common concerns with your oven or stove? Begin by inspecting the power supply. Make certain it's plugged in and the circuit breaker is not tripped. If it's a gas cooktop, validate the gas valve is open. Next off, examination the burners: if they don't spark, clean up the igniter and check for clogs clothes washer repair near me in the heater ports.


If your oven isn't home heating, inspect the temperature level settings and validate the door seals tightly. If it's damaged., a damaged heating aspect might additionally be the offender; you may need to change it.


For uneven food preparation, rotate your pans and think about using an oven thermostat to validate exact temperature levels. Ultimately, if you hear unusual noises or smell gas, switch off the appliance quickly and get in touch with a specialist. By complying with these steps, you can recognize and solve lots of typical oven and oven concerns successfully.

Often Asked Questions



Just how Do I Identify if a Home Appliance Deserves Repairing?



To establish if an appliance's worth repairing, consider its age, repair service expenses, and current worth. If repairs exceed half the replacement cost, you could want to purchase a brand-new design rather.


Can I Discover Replacement Components In Your Area for My Device?



Yes, you can usually discover replacement components in your area for your home appliance. Check equipment stores, appliance service center, or neighborhood classifieds. Don't forget to bring the model number to assure you get the correct component!


What Usual Mistakes Should I Prevent When Repairing Devices?



When repairing devices, prevent rushing via diagnostics, neglecting safety preventative measures, or utilizing inaccurate devices. Don't skip reviewing manuals or viewing tutorials; they supply necessary guidance. Be individual and complete to ensure successful fixings and stop additional damages.


For how long Does a Regular DIY Device Repair Take?



A normal DIY home appliance fixing typically takes one to 3 hours, depending on the intricacy. You'll intend to gather your materials and tools initially, and follow directions meticulously to avoid unneeded hold-ups.


Are There Any Type Of Service Warranties for DIY Home Appliance Repair Works?



When you deal with do it yourself appliance repair work, service warranties generally don't cover your job. Nonetheless, some manufacturers might honor guarantees for components you change. Constantly check your appliance's guarantee terms prior to beginning any kind of fixings to avoid issues.
